The cheapest way to get from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ro is to drive which costs €25 - €40 and takes 2h 43m.
The fastest way to get from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ro is to drive which takes 2h 43m and costs €25 - €40.
No, there is no direct bus from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ro. However, there are services departing from Palermo Airport and arriving at Agrigento via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 30m.
The distance between Palermo Airport (PMO) and Naro is 180 km. The road distance is 164.6 km.
The best way to get from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ro without a car is to train and taxi which takes 2h 51m and costs €60 - €95.
It takes approximately 2h 51m to get from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ro, including transfers.
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ro bus services, operated by Società Autolinee Licata Srl, depart from Palermo Airport station.
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ro bus services, operated by Società Autolinee Licata Srl, arrive at Agrigento station.
Yes, the driving distance between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ro is 165 km. It takes approximately 2h 43m to drive from Palermo Airport (PMO) to Naro.
